Make a garland wall-scape
If you’re looking for an inventive way to decorate an empty wall, consider a wall-scape of layered garlands, pom poms and tassels. Go crazy hanging up festive ornaments and other tchotchkes for a whimsical look!

Trim your house plant
Quick story: Being that I’m Jewish (as are both of my parents), I’ve never once had a Christmas tree. Growing up we did, however, have a beautiful leafy tree that lived in our house year-round, so when holiday time approached, my parents liked to decorate it twinkle lights. We called them the “Holiday Lights” and even sang a song about them. (I can’t make this stuff up…) So last year when we found ourselves with battery powered twinkle lights–a byproduct of our Stranger Things alphabet wall Halloween costumes–I couldn’t help but remember our holiday lights and decided to decorate our snake plant.
Snake plants are pretty sturdy beings so as long as you use light, gentle objects, decorating them is pretty safe. This lightweight tassel garland fits the bill and looks so stinking cute here, if I do say so myself.

Hang garlands across your TV stand
If you don’t have a mantle on which to hang a garland, a TV stand, credenza or bookcase are also ideal spots. It doesn’t even have to be a special occasion to display a garland here — I love to leave them up just for funzies!

Create playful holiday vignettes on your bookcases and shelves
This may not be an original idea, but what I will encourage you to do is to get out of your traditional Christmas or Chanukah color palette and infuse bright colors like hot pink and yellow into your holiday vignettes. Remember: items look best in groups of threes in varying heights and textures!
